After writing this list I thought about it and realized that most of what I'm looking for is remakes/reboots moreso than actual sequels.

E.V.O. Search For Eden - This could easily be improved from the original SNES version, and putting it in a 3D world would be quite interesting.

Quest 64 - The game had a neat concept, it just wasn't executed that well. Giving an actual story line, tweaking the magic system and updating the graphics and whatnots could make this into a pretty awesome game.

Gunstar heroes - A new console game would be pretty cool for this. The original is amazing but there is much potential for improvement.

Gain Ground - I love this game so much. Basically the only reason i play the Genesis collection on 360. Turning it into 3d would kind of ruin it, but a sequel would make a good xbl arcade game. Different characters, different enemies/level setups, 4 player co-op... they could do a lot. Making it faster paced would probably make it more interesting, as well as possibly incorporating a leveling system

Timesplitters 4 - 2 and FP were both pretty awesome games so a current gen version would be nice to have - online modes especially

Sequels I would like:

Grabbed by the Ghoulies 2- I loved the first game, it was pure non-sencial violence. Hitting an undead creature with furniture and weapons was so much fun. The challenges in every room were awesome, except some that would guarantee rules to be broken.

Crash Bandicoot 6?- The Crash Bandicoot series went down the drain after Crash Bash. If only they could revive it, but with the old look .

40 Winks: Part 2- I liked this game since it wasn't easy to find all the dreamkeys. The maps also felt like a puzzle, so the game had some depth to it.
